Neuromonitoring Techniques: Quick Guide for Clinicians and Residents, Second Edition continues to be the comprehensive resource designed to equip healthcare professionals with essential knowledge for effective patient care. This revised edition introduces new chapters that delve into cutting-edge areas of neuromonitoring, including Clinical Neuromonitoring, providing insights into real-world applications, Electroencephalogram, unraveling the intricacies of brain activity monitoring, and Brain Ultrasound, exploring the latest advancements in non-invasive imaging techniques. From the fundamentals in the Introduction to Neuromonitoring Techniques to advanced topics such as Cognitive Function Monitoring and Functional Neuroimaging, each chapter is precisely crafted to offer a quick yet thorough understanding of the respective techniques. Whether you are a seasoned clinician seeking to stay abreast of the latest advancements or a resident looking to build a strong foundation, this revised edition provides an accessible guide to the diverse realm of neuromonitoring.

1. Introduction to Neuromonitoring Techniques
2. Clinical Neuromonitoring
3. Intracranial Pressure Monitoring
4. Cerebral Blood Flow
5. Jugular venous oximtery
6. Electroencephalogram
7. Electroencephalography based monitors
8. Brain Ultrasound
9. Transcranial Doppler
10. Evoked potentials
11. Near infrared Spectroscopy
12. Brain microdialysis
13. Brain tissue oxygenation
14. Cognitive function monitoring
15. Neuroimaging
16. Functional Neuroimaging
17. Case based neuromonitoring


Prabhakar, Hemanshu
Dr. Hemanshu Prabhakar, MD, PhD, FSNCC, is a Professor at the Department of Neuroanaesthesiology and Critical Care at the All India Institute of Medical Sciences (AIIMS), New Delhi, India. He is a recipient of the AIIMS Excellence Award 2012 for his notable contribution to academia and has published over 350 papers in peer-reviewed national and international journals. Dr. Prabhakar is a Reviewer for various national and international journals and is also a Review Author for the Cochrane Collaboration. He has a special interest in the evidence-based practice of neuroanesthesia and ERAS. Dr. Prabhakar is a Member of various national and international neuroanesthesia societies and is the Past Secretary of the Indian Society of Neuroanesthesia and Critical Care (ISNACC) and the Society of Neurocritical Care (SNCC). He is also the Immediate Past President of the SNCC. To date, he has published more than 25 books on neuroanesthesia and neurocritical care. He is featured in the Limca Book of Records as a prolific Writer in the field of neuroanesthesiology. He actively collaborates on research activities among the low-income and middle-income countries.
